No free speech champions
Yorkshire Evening Post
|September 22, 2025
Nigel Farage was caught lying on the world stage last week.
His dishonesty was on show to the whole world. Disgraceful!
Under questioning from US Congressman Jamie Raskin, Farage repeatedly denied banning journalists from Reform UK events.
That was not the truth.
Reporters like Carol Cadwalladr, Josiah Mortimer, Simon Childs, Adam Barnett, James Ball and Femi Olowule have all been barred.
It is not credible that Farage, as leader, did not know.
Reform UK claims to champion free speech. They don't!
Farage also lobbied the USA to apply sanctions on the UK for suppressing free speech.
